Output 39ca25f06a61b8d60b3dc99043232ccc5d7f53a38db834a2a7333c18b8dc7d59:52

value
11000000
script pubkey
OP_0 OP_PUSHBYTES_20 ca95754f60469bfaab3c45218028cf5fe92ead9a
address
bc1qe22h2nmqg6dl42eug5scq2x0tl5jatv6takug9
transaction
39ca25f06a61b8d60b3dc99043232ccc5d7f53a38db834a2a7333c18b8dc7d59